Step1: Postulado de adición de segmentos
Por el postulado, $LN = LM + MN$
Step2: Sustituir valores dados
$15 = (3x - 4) + (-1 + x)$
Step3: Simplificar la ecuación
$15 = 3x - 4 -1 + x$
$15 = 4x - 5$
Step4: Despejar el término con $x$
$4x = 15 + 5$
$4x = 20$
Step5: Calcular valor de $x$
$x = \frac{20}{4} = 5$

Step1: Postulado de adición de segmentos
Por el postulado, $KM = KL + LM$
Step2: Sustituir valores dados
$x + 18 = 7 + (2x + 18)$
Step3: Simplificar la ecuación
$x + 18 = 2x + 25$
Step4: Despejar el término con $x$
$x - 2x = 25 - 18$
$-x = 7$
Step5: Calcular valor de $x$
$x = -7$

Step1: Postulado de adición de segmentos
Por el postulado, $JL = JK + KL$
Step2: Sustituir valores dados
$2x + 32 = 4 + (x + 17)$
Step3: Simplificar la ecuación
$2x + 32 = x + 21$
Step4: Despejar el término con $x$
$2x - x = 21 - 32$
Step5: Calcular valor de $x$
$x = -11$
